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will assess the extent of the damage and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ry the affected area. We'll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ify the source of the leak.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es, depending on the size of the affected area.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using our state-of-the-art water extraction equipment, we'll remove the standing water from your laminate floors. This step is critical to pre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th. Our team will work efficiently to extract as much water as possible, usually within 1-2 hours.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, we'll use specialized drying equipment to remove any remaining moisture from the affected area. This step is crucial to preventing mold growth and ensuring a thorough drying process. Our team will work tirelessly to dry the area, usually within 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ection

After the area has been dried, our team will cl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ent any potential health risks. We'll use eco-friendly cleaning products and equipment to ensure a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ups

Once the cleaning and disinfection process is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the area is dry and free of any remaining moisture. We'll also make any necessary touch-ups to ensure that your laminate floors look like new.

Warning Signs You Need Laminate Floor Water Extraction

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age on your laminate floors can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old and mildew.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it's essential to investigate the source and take action to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Laminate Flooring

Warped or buckled laminate fl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your laminate floors, it's cr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your laminate floors can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the color or appearance of your floors, it's essential to investigate the cause and take action to prevent further damage.

Peeling or Cracking of Laminate Flooring

Peeling or cracking of laminate fl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your laminate floors, it's cr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Damage on the Subfloor

Visible water damage on the subfloor can be a sign of a more significant issue. If you notice any water damage on the subfloor, it's essential to investigate the cause and take action to prevent further damage.

Unpleasant Moisture or Humidity

Unpleasant moisture or humidity in your home can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in the humidity levels in your home, it's essential to investigate the cause and take action to prevent further damage.

Laminate Floor Water Extraction Cost in Norco, CA

The cost of Laminate Floor Water Extraction in Norco,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age and creating a customized plan to extract the water and dry the affected area.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 - $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Cleaning and disinfection $200 - $1,000 Size of affected area and type of cleaning products used
Repair or replacement of damaged laminate flooring $500 - $5,000 Size of affected area and type of laminate flooring
Subfloor drying and repair $1,000 - $10,000 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Musty odor removal $200 - $1,000 Severity of musty odor and size of affected area
Moisture testing and inspection $100 - $500 Size of affected area and type of testing equipment used
